Research Vision Limited Plans Initial Public Offering on LSE

Overview of Research Vision Limited

Research Vision Limited, a prominent player in the data analytics sector, has recently announced its intention to pursue an initial public offering (IPO) on the London Stock Exchange (LSE). This strategic move aims to enhance the company’s visibility and increase opportunities for growth. As the company prepares for this significant transition, investors and industry stakeholders are closely monitoring their plans and their implications for the market.

Details of the Upcoming IPO

The management of Research Vision Limited has indicated that the IPO is part of a broader strategy to raise capital and expand its operational capabilities. By floating on the LSE, the company seeks not only to secure funding but also to bolster its public profile, thereby attracting potential clients and partners worldwide.

The anticipated IPO will provide a unique opportunity for investors looking to engage with a rapidly evolving technology company. Research Vision Limited specializes in innovative research solutions, making it an attractive prospect for those interested in the intersection of technology and analytics.
